    Puerto Vallarta

    Anyone been to Puerto Vallarta?  We went last year in March.  It was a great time to go.  As soon as we stepped off the bus at the resort I forgot all of my troubles!  We were there for a full week and I think that was the perfect length.  We had time to sightsee but we also had days to just lounge around on the beach or at the pool.  I was ready to get back home at the end.  I didn't feel like my vacation was cut short at all.  We stayed at the Riu Jalisco which is a beautiful resort.  The lobby is open and just gorgeous.  There are several different restaurants, 2 pools, a great beach, and lots of activities.  I would love to go back and do some more relaxing!
